Turnstile counter review: The Brackenfield Arena counter service under-reported entries during Saturday's match because the Gatewise firmware batched events during a network blip and replayed them out of order. We agreed to add sequence numbers to each turnstile event and reject duplicates at the aggregator. Capacity alerts will remain paused until the fix ships, expected Thursday. Ops asked for a dry run against replayed logs first. Ownership for the fix is recorded below.

signatory, yahog-badug: Quenix Ulaael

## Wiki: Signing Reportforge Artifacts

Context for the eng sync: the 3.2 release of Reportforge fixes sorting stability — ties in grouped reports now keep input order instead of shuffling per run. Because customers diff report output, we now sign every release artifact so they can trust a rebuild hasn't silently reordered rows. Process: build, run the stable-sort regression suite, then sign the tarball before publishing to the internal registry. All artifacts from 3.2 onward are signed with the key below.

release key, taduf-yajef: bky13_uGiieNoy5KKUY

Ticket #2907: Legacy ORM layer dropping connections under load

For the weekly sync: the Marloweb ORM shim in the billing service still opens a fresh connection per query, which exhausts the pool during invoice runs and triggers cascading timeouts. Refactor plan is to migrate to pooled sessions behind the new DataBridge adapter, module by module, starting with the ledger models. Rollback path is documented in the refactor RFC. Verification should run against the staging instance reachable via the connection string below.

primary connection of fahap-tagaf = mongodb://norys_svc:fR@db-27e6.zemvardata.corp:5432/druwyn

**Action item (P2):** The Brindlevane partner SFTP drop failed silently for four days because nobody owned the stale-file alert. We've since added a freshness check in Ferrowatch, but future maintainers should know the retry logic is still a bit crusty. If files stop landing, check the chroot perms first — that's bitten us twice. Full escalation steps live on the internal page below.

runbook for tagug-hafog: https://jira.lumiclabs.internal/projects/pages/pages/9773c0d8